Tyler Madden was the screwed up kid.

He was a loner. Parents dumped him on a church doorstep when he was one. Hated life and everything in it. Had scars all over his chest. Was an undefeated legend in underground fighting. And he always sat at the back of class in the corner.

Alone.

Problem for him was that I was an extremely sociable person and made it my unnecessary mission to get him to become my friend. Though I didn't particularly expect to be dragged into a near life or death situation with him...

I really liked the first half of the story! It was funny, and I find myself liking the main character a lot. But the problem for me with this story is that it was sort of poorly planned- the romance was fine, but when it came to the action, it sort of disappointed me. I was expecting more action and a lot of conflict with the whole Tyler and his fight club thingy.

The climax was totally not a climax at all- I didn't really get why any of it happened. It felt like it was just written just to save the lack of plot in the story. But okay, whatever. I get that it's only a first draft and I really do like Thalie Purvis because she has so much potential to be a great author!

I hope she takes the story down and edit it because it needs it. Really badly.

I read this book on Wattpad, so already I wasn’t expecting Shakespeare. But I was still pleasantly surprised by this book!
Unlike a lot of wattpad books, it has an actual PLOT which was actually interesting and had a great end scene to it.
And then Franny and Tyler’s relationship seemed realistic enough - it had a good arc and the ending was really good, however sad it was.
It was pretty insta-lovy but I really couldn’t expect that much from this book. I went into it knowing it was going to feel like that.
And then Franny’s dad was a very complex character with flaws that he learned to work through and I loved how much he changed throughout the book because of his daughter. It was so nice to see and he wasn’t a flat character at all.
Overall, this was BETTER than a lot of Wattpad books I’ve read, so I commend the author for standing above all the rest with this book.

I feel sad because this is such an underwhelming book. The beginning was great but the middle to end parts weren’t. This book mainly surrounds a mystery/action plot rather than romance, however the romance kinda stood in the middle of the way. I didn’t mind a love story between the main characters but I would’ve preferred if we were given sprinkles of it rather than spoonfuls. It just didn’t work out for the plot. Also, the buildup for the climax felt a little too anticlimactic. Even the climax itself ended sooner than I thought. And the last 3-4 chapters were so meh. The only thing that I really liked about this story was the writing. Not sure if I’ll read the second one.
